description Khan Academy SQL Course Overview
Khan Academy's SQL course provides a gentle introduction to relational databases and SQL. It covers fundamental concepts like SELECT, FROM, WHERE, JOIN, and aggregate functions through interactive coding challenges. The course is designed for complete beginners with no prior programming experience, using a simplified database schema. It's particularly beneficial for those seeking a foundational understanding of SQL and data manipulation, and it integrates seamlessly with Khan Academy's broader learning platform.
The course is entirely free and self-paced.
info Khan Academy SQL Course Specifications
| Format | Video lessons with embedded code challenges |
| Language | English (primary) |
| Platform | Web browser, iOS app, Android app |
| Certification | None provided |
| Content Level | Beginner to intermediate |
| Total Content | Approximately 20+ interactive lessons |
| Offline Access | Available via mobile apps |
| Progress Saving | Automatic with free account |
| Community Support | Discussion forums per exercise |
| Instructor Feedback | None (self-directed learning) |
balance Khan Academy SQL Course Pros & Cons
- Completely free with no hidden fees or premium upsells, making SQL education accessible to anyone with an internet connection
- Interactive coding challenges provide hands-on practice with instant feedback in a real SQL environment
- Self-paced format allows learners to progress at their own speed without pressure or deadlines
- Video explanations from experienced instructors break down complex concepts into digestible segments
- Integrated progress tracking with badges and points gamifies the learning experience to maintain motivation
- Part of the trusted Khan Academy ecosystem with a proven track record of quality educational content
- No official certificate or credential upon completion, limiting its value for resume building
- No instructor feedback or human interactionstruggling learners must rely on community forums
- Covers only beginner to intermediate SQL concepts, leaving advanced topics like optimization and administration untouched
- Less structured than formal courses with no assignments, deadlines, or graded assessments
- Rarely updated compared to commercial alternatives, potentially missing newer SQL features or best practices
help Khan Academy SQL Course FAQ
Is the Khan Academy SQL course completely free?
Yes, the Khan Academy SQL course is 100% free with no premium tiers or paywalls. You can access all video lessons, interactive exercises, and practice challenges without creating an account, though signing up lets you track progress.
How long does it take to complete the Khan Academy SQL course?
Most learners complete the course in 10-20 hours depending on prior experience. The self-paced format means you can finish faster by intensifying your study or take longer to review challenging concepts.
Will I earn a certificate for completing the Khan Academy SQL course?
No, Khan Academy does not provide certificates or formal credentials for completing courses. This course is best for personal skill development rather than professional credentials or resume enhancement.
What SQL topics and commands does the course cover?
The course covers foundational SQL including SELECT, WHERE, ORDER BY, JOIN (inner, outer, cross), GROUP BY, aggregate functions (COUNT, SUM, AVG), and subqueries, progressing from basic queries to moderately complex data analysis.
Is Khan Academy SQL good preparation for data analyst or developer jobs?
It provides excellent foundational SQL skills suitable for entry-level positions, but job seekers should supplement with portfolio projects, additional database systems (PostgreSQL, MySQL), and formal certifications for competitive job markets.
What is Khan Academy SQL Course?
How good is Khan Academy SQL Course?
How much does Khan Academy SQL Course cost?
What are the best alternatives to Khan Academy SQL Course?
What is Khan Academy SQL Course best for?
Complete beginners with no prior SQL or programming experience who want a free, self-paced introduction to database querying.
How does Khan Academy SQL Course compare to SQLZoo Oracle Tutorial?
Is Khan Academy SQL Course worth it in 2026?
What are the key specifications of Khan Academy SQL Course?
- Format: Video lessons with embedded code challenges
- Language: English (primary)
- Platform: Web browser, iOS app, Android app
- Certification: None provided
- Content Level: Beginner to intermediate
- Total Content: Approximately 20+ interactive lessons
explore Explore More
Similar to Khan Academy SQL Course
See all arrow_forwardReviews & Comments
Write a Review
Be the first to review
Share your thoughts with the community and help others make better decisions.